AFTER SCHOOL ENRICHMENT CLASSES

REGISTER NOW FOR SPRING 2023!
At American Eagle Productions, we believe the arts are an important part of a child's social and emotional development. ​Our performing arts classes build confidence, foster empathy, and encourage collaboration as well as provide a safe space for children to express themselves.
